What is the cheapest month to fly from Adelaide to Victoria?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Adelaide to Victoria,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Adelaide to Victoria is August, when tickets cost $197 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are October and November, when the average cost of return tickets is $318 and $303 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Adelaide to Victoria?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Adelaide to Victoria,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below-average price on a flight from Adelaide to Victoria, you should book around 5 weeks before departure, which saves you about 34% compared to booking last-min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 17 weeks before departure.

  • What is the Hacker Fare option on flights from Adelaide to Victoria?

    Hacker Fares allow you to combine one-way tickets in order to save you money over a traditional return ticket. You could then fly from Adelaide to Victoria with an airline and back with another airline.
